What Is a Local SEO Audit?

A local SEO audit is a comprehensive review of your website and online presence to identify factors that affect your rankings in local search results. It checks your Google Business Profile, website technical health, on-page elements, citations, reviews, and more. The goal is to find opportunities to improve your visibility in the local pack and organic results.

Key Local SEO Factors to Audit

When you run an audit, focus on these critical areas:

  • Google Business Profile: Ensure your business name, address, phone number, and hours are accurate and complete.
  • NAP Consistency: Your Name, Address, Phone number must be identical across your website, social media, and directories.
  • Local Citations: Listings on Yelp, Yellow Pages, and other local directories should be consistent.
  • Reviews: Quantity, quality, and recency of reviews impact your local rankings.
  • On-Page SEO: Title tags, meta descriptions, headers, and content should include local keywords.
  • Technical SEO: Mobile-friendliness, page speed, schema markup, and internal links affect user experience and crawlability.
  • Backlinks: Quality backlinks from local sources boost your domain authority.

Common Local SEO Issues and How to Fix Them

Here are typical problems and solutions:

  • Inconsistent NAP: Use a tool like our Backlink Checker to find citations, then update them.
  • Missing Schema Markup: Add LocalBusiness schema to your site to help search engines understand your business.
  • Slow Page Speed: Optimize images, enable caching, and use a CDN.
  • Not Mobile-Friendly: Ensure your site is responsive.
  • Duplicate Content: Create unique, locally-focused content.

Optimizing Your Google Business Profile

Your Google Business Profile is crucial for local SEO. Make sure to:

  • Choose the right categories.
  • Add high-quality photos.
  • Write a compelling business description with local keywords.
  • Post regular updates and offers.
  • Respond to reviews promptly.

Building Local Citations and NAP Consistency

Citations are mentions of your business on other websites. They help build trust. Ensure your NAP is consistent everywhere. Use tools like our Domain Authority Checker to assess the authority of citation sources.

Earning Local Reviews and Managing Reputation

Reviews are a ranking factor. Encourage satisfied customers to leave reviews on Google and other platforms. Respond to both positive and negative reviews professionally. Monitor your reputation regularly.
